Stephen Dowdall

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Stephen Dowdall (born in Navan) was an Irish clergyman and bishop for the Roman Catholic Diocese of Kildare and Leighlin.[1] He became ordained in 1733. He was appointed bishop in 1734.[2] He died in 1737.[3]
